Ahmad smiled, and told a story from the book. Once, a farmer sowed two fields. One he planted with cereal to sell; the other he left fallow but scattered there the seeds of trees — slow to grow but rich with shade and fruit over decades. When floods took one harvest, the cereal field was ruined; the young trees struggled but survived, and in years to come they fed whole families and shaded the village. “Worldly provision is immediate,” Ahmad said. “Zakhira-e-Akhirat is provision that shelters you in storms you cannot yet see.”

Many versions of Zakhira e Akhirat include a famous narration about a specific Durood (commonly Durood Tanjeena or Durood Nariya ). It is often said that reading this once is equivalent to reciting the Quran dozens of times. While scholars debate the authenticity of some narrations, the power of consistent, sincere Dhikr is undeniable.
